Ripple counter in digital electronics tutorial pdf

This reset is a accomplished at the desired count as follows. The 2bit ripple counter circuittthe 2bit ripple counter circuithe 2bit ripple counter circuit shown shown has four different states, each one hhas four different states, each one as four different states, each one corresponding to a count value. To avoid the latency inherent in the design of a ripple counter, we need to have all the flipflops update at the same. Experiment 8 introduction to latches and flip flops and. Counters a counter is basically a register that goes through a prescribed sequence of states upon the application of input pulses input pulses are usually clock pulses example. Because we know by 3 bit we can represents minimum 0 000 and maximum 7 111. It got its name because the clock pulse ripples through the circuit. The working of the ripple counter can be best understood with the help of an example. Synchronous counters sequential circuits electronics textbook. The 2bit ripple counter is called as mod4 counter and 3bit ripple counter is called as mod8 counter. Realization of 3 bit updown counter using ms jk flip flop dff b.

Realization of mod n counter using 7490 and 74193 10 design and realization of ring counter and johnson ring counter 11 design and implement sequence generator using jk flipflop. Electronics tutorial about the asynchronous counter connected as an asynchronous decade counter and also as a clock frequency divider. Balasubramanianripple up counter negative pulse is explained with jk flip flop. Electronics tutorial about synchronous counters and the 4bit synchronous counter design and the synchronous up counter made from toggle jk flipflops.

Asynchronous counters synchronous counters asynchronous countersasasynchronous countersynchronous counters or ripple counters the clock signal clk is only used to clock the first ff. For the ripple counter shown in figure 2, show the complete timing diagram for sixteen. The mod of the ripple counter or asynchronous counter is 2 n if n flipflops are used. A counter may count up or count down or count up and. Pdf of counters in digital electronics such a group of flip flops is a counter. Although synchronous counters have a great advantage over asynchronous or ripple counters in regard to reducing timing problems, there are situations where ripple counters have an advantage over synchronous counters. The name ripple counter is because the clock signal ripples its way from the first stage of flipflops to the last stage.

A standard binary counter can be converted to a decade decimal 10 counter with the aid of some additional logic to implement the desired state sequence. According to wikipedia, in digital logic and computing, a counter is a device which stores and sometimes displays the number of times a particular event or process has occurred, often in relationship to a clock signal. Digital electronics circuits multiple choice questions on counters. The truth table for the combinational logic is below. Tutorial explains about asynchronous counter, typesasynchronous up. The solution to these problems is to provide a timing or clock signal that allows all of the flipflops of the chained circuits to switch simultaneously. The counter is one of the widest applications of the flip flop. We will consider a basic 4bit binary up counter, which belongs to the class of asynchronous counter circuits and is commonly known as a ripple counter. An asynchronous or ripple counter is a dtype ff, that includes jinput fed from its own inverted op. Nov 25, 2019 ripple counter a nbit ripple counter can count up to 2 n states.

This causes the q outputs to change at different times, resulting in the counter briefly producing incorrect counts. In digital electronics digital outputs are generated from digital inputs. Digital electronics and computer organization digital design. Design and implementation of a low cost digital bus.

Introduce counters by adding logic to registers implementing the. Ripple counter electronics engineering study center. A digital circuit which is used for a counting pulses is known counter. Design and implement a mod6 asynchronous counter using t ffs. This circuit consists of one ip line, namely clock and number of op lines. Counters in digital electronics javatpoint tutorials list. For the ripple counter shown in figure 1, show the complete timing diagram for eight clock pulses, showing the clock, qo and q1 waveforms. Counters in digital electronics with tutorial, number system, gray code, boolean algebra and logic gates, canonical and standard form, simplification of boolean function etc.

The number of flipflops used and the way in which they are connected determine the number of states and also the specific sequence of states that the counter goes through during each complete cycle. For the ripple counter shown in figure 1, show the complete. Binary counters simppgle design b bits can count from 0 to 2b. Asynchronous counters are used in mod n ripple counters. Ripple up counter, ripple down counter and bidirectional. Whenever the counter increases for every clk cycle and takes two clk cycles to overflow. Synchronous parallel counters synchronous parallel counters. Output of ripple counter with expanded time scale around the transition between count 7 and 8. This paper has shown, how some of the new features of the evaluation version of pspice can be used to simulate digital circuits. Vivekananda institute of professional studiesripple counter in digital electronicsby,kunal kalra and khyati jainunder supervision of dr. A counter is a device in computing and digital logic, that is used to store and display the particular event so many times. Large ripple counters are slow circuits due to the length of time required for the ripple to occur. Aug 17, 2018 we can easily add a divided by 2 18bit ripple counter and get 1 hz stable output which can be used for generating 1second of delay or 1second of the pulse which is useful for digital clocks.

These are used for low power applications and low noise emission. Output of ripple counter with individual traces and combined bus signal. Digital electronics digital logic short study notes examradar. Schematics screen view showing top level of 4bit ripple counter.

Aug 05, 2015 asynchronous counters are used as frequency dividers, as divide by n counters. For example, as a 3 bit ripple counter counts from 7 to 0, it will briefly output the. Binary counters are one of the applications of sequential logic using flipflops. For many years, the application of digital electronics was only in the computer system. After reaching the count of 1001, the counter recycles back to 0000. As the signal propagates through the counter in a ripple fashion, it is called a ripple counter. Based on the clock pulse, the output of the counter contains a predefined state. The number of the pulse can be counted using the output of the counter. A binary ripple counter is required to count up to 16,383 10.

The values of the op lines denote a number in the bcd or binary number system. Another name for asynchronous counters is ripple counters. Each ff except the first ff is clocked by the preceding ff. So the hexadecimal count is 0,1,2,3,4,5,6,7,8,9,a,b,c,d,e,f,10,11. Easy to build using jk flipflops use the jk 11 to toggle. Synchronous counterwatch more videos at videotutorialsindex. Counters types of counters, binary ripple counter, ring.

Design of ripple counter using suitable flip flops 9 a. Such a counter circuit would eliminate the need to design a strobing feature into whatever digital circuits use the counter output as an input, and would also enjoy. Ripple counter is a special type of asynchronous counter in which the clock pulse ripples through the circuit. Aug 30, 2016 an asynchronous counter is often called a ripple counter. Stores the number of times a particular event or process has occurred c. So either t flipflops or jk flipflops are to be used. Asynchronous counters are also called ripple counters because of the way the clock pulse ripples it way through the flipflops. Decade 4bit synchronous counter electronics tutorials. Binary coded decimal bcd is another method to represent decimal numbers. An nmod ripple counter contains n number of flipflops and the circuit can count up to 2 n values before it resets itself to the initial value.

When used at high speeds, only the first flipflop in the ripple counter chain runs at the clock frequency. Ripple counter circuit diagram, timing diagram, and. Below is a diagram of the 2bit asynchronous counter in which we used two t flipflops. For offline study you can download pdf file from below link digital electronics short study notes pdf. Ripple up counter negative pulsedigital electronics youtube. Type of updown counters updown ripple counters updown synchronous counter updown ripple counters in the updown ripple counter all the ffs operate in the toggle mode. Counters are used in digital electronics for counting purpose, they can count specific event happening in the circuit.

Digital electronics digital logic short study notes. For a ripple up counter, the q output of preceding ff is connected to the clock input of the next one. The asynchronous counter is also known as the ripple counter. Designing of counters using flipflops differs from each other with the type of flipflop being used. Ripple counter a nbit ripple counter can count up to 2 n states. Block diagram by 3bit ripple counter we can count 07. The number of flipflops used and the way in which they are. In digital electronics we are treating basically with logics. It is known as ripple counter because of the way the clock pulse ripples its way through the flipflops. Asynchronous counter part1 digital electronics youtube. They are asynchronous circuits, and can be unreliable and delay dependent, if more logic is added. All subsequent flipflops are clocked by the output of the.

Pdf of counters in digital electronics pdf of counters in digital electronics download. For a 4bit counter, the range of the count is 0000 to 1111 2 41. Since a flipflop has two states, a counter having n flipflops will have 2 n states. Stores the number of times a clock pulse rises and falls d. Decimal, binary, and hexadecimal numbers we all know the decimal number system. This circuit is used to store one bit, and counts from 01 before it overflows. These counters can count in different ways based on their circuitry. It is useful because many digital devices like digital clock process and display numbers in tens. Introduction counters a counter is a register that goes through a predetermined sequence of states upon the application of clock pulses. Consider a 3bit counter with q0, q1, q2 as the output of flipflops ff0, ff1, ff2 respectively.

What flipflop outputs should be connected to a clearing nand gate to form a mod11 counter. A decade counter counts from 0 to 9, thus making it suitable for human interface. Counters and registers msi sequential logic circuits ripple. A mod 12 truncated ripple counter is used for clocks. Asynchronous counter as a decade counter electronics tutorials. Digital electronics dev bhoomi institute of technology, dehradun. Design and implement a 3bit ripple counter using d ffs. So in general, an nbit ripple counter is called as modulon counter. Ripple counters flipflop output transition serves as the pulse to. Analog and digital electronics university of oregon. Ripple counter which can count up to value n which is not a power of 2 is called divide by n counter. Draw the timing diagrams of the decade counter shown in fig.

Digital electronics 1sequential circuit counters such a group of flip flops is a counter. Visit now and crack any technical exams our live classroom. Binary counters are one of the applications of sequential logic. Learn digital electronics for free at neso academy. Asynchronous counters sequential circuits electronics textbook.

We desire however, a circuit operation in which the count advance from 0 to 9 and then reset to 0 for a new cycle. Design a modulus seven synchronous counter that can count 0, 3, 5, 7, 9, 11, and 12 using d flipflop. Based on the number of flip flops used there are 2bit, 3bit, 4bit ripple counters can be designed. The circuit is essentially, a ripple counter which count up to 16. Acknowledgements forcommentsandcorrections,thanksto.

A ripple counter is an asynchronous counter where only the first flipflop is clocked by an external clock. Introduction to digital electronics lab nomenclature of digital ics. A pspiceo tutorial for demonstrating digital logic. Modulus counter modn counter the 2bit ripple counter is called as mod4 counter and 3bit ripple counter is called as mod8 counter. The design of up down counter with jk flip flops is shown below. Digital counter and applications a digital counter is a device that generates binary numbers in a specified count sequence. Ncounter the 2bit ripple counter is called as mod4 counter and 3bit ripple counter is called as mod8 counter. This is a simple circuit to produce stable frequency or timing from an unstable source by dividing the frequency using ripple counter. Digital electronics electronic circuits and diagrams. These circuits are called ripple counters because each edge sensitive transition positive in the example causes a change in the next flipflops state. Different flipflops are used with a different clock pulse. The logic diagram of a 2bit ripple up counter is shown in figure.

The clock signal is only directly applied to the first flip. Digital electronics 1sequential circuit counters 1. Jun 08, 2020 according to wikipedia, in digital logic and computing, a counter is a device which stores and sometimes displays the number of times a particular event or process has occurred, often in relationship to a clock signal. The work is mainly the design and construction of an electronics counter. To calculate the approximate value of the capacitor that will give a ripple. Binary counters digital electronics 2 wiley online library. All subsequent flipflops are clocked by the output of the preceding flipflop. A counter is a device which stores and sometimes displays the number of times a. Different types of flip flops with different clock pulse are used. Ripple up counter can be made using tflip flop and dflip flop. But the clock to every other ff is obtained from qqbar output of the. To get the fastest machine, digital logic must be optimized. The up down counter has up and down count modes by having 2 input and gates, which are used to detect the appropriate bit conditions for counting.

A counter may count up or count down or count up and down depending on the input control. Ent 263 digital electronics school of mechatronic, unimap prepared by. Various types of digital counters are described in module 5. Consisting of arrangements of bistables, they are very widely used in many types of digital systems from computer arithmetic to tv screens and digital clocks. The nmod ripple counter can count 2n states, and then the counter resets to its initial value.

The nmod ripple counter forms by combining n number of flipflops. The state table for the 3bit counter is given below. Describe the action of asynchronous ripple counters using d type flip flops. In the modern world of electronics, the termdigital is generally associated with a computer because the termdigital is derived from the way computers perform operation, by counting digits. The counter progresses through the specified sequence of numbers when triggered by an incoming clock waveform, and it advances from one number to the next only on a clock pulse. Pdf on mar 10, 2011, chakib alaoui published introduction to digital circuits and systems find, read and cite all the research you need on researchgate. The register can then output the data in either serial or parallel form. The ripple effect as the clock input ripples from the first flipflop to the last, the propagation delays from the flipflops accumulate. In this portion of the laboratory, we will construct an up counter using jk flipflops. The most common type of a counter is a sequential digital logic circuit.

Aug 04, 2015 the above two counters can be implemented in a single counter called up down counter. Indias best gate courses with a wide coverage of all topics. In other words, even though several sets of gates may be equivalent in effecting a certain function say addition, their timings may differ considerably, and it. These are used in designing asynchronous decade counter. Figure 6 shows a decade counter having a binary count that is always equivalent to the input pulse count. For the ripple counter shown in figure 1, show the. External logic is used to cause the counter to terminate at a specific count. The changes ripple upward through the chain of flipflops, i. Lecture notes for digital electronics university of oregon. State the procedure for design a synchronous counter. Digital electronics and computer organization digital. Here jk ff is in toggle condition and the circuit is design. Ripple counter in digital electronics with tutorial, number system, gray code, boolean algebra and logic gates, canonical and standard form, simplification of. Generally, these circuits are designed with a flipflops which are connected in cascade.

1455 1353 72 942 1309 1518 1486 255 377 1492 352 351 137 340 272 1283 892 1436 1362 6 875 1149 853 563 1050 202 379 138 566 1451 448 746 498 212 588 210 399 1148 196